How to - Verify and Report WASM Crashes?
What is WASM?The WebAssembly Module (WASM) is a container for running programmes written in other langauges (eg C/C++) that is then converted to native code ahead of time (as DLLs) during first launch (WASM Compilation). This helps improve performance for subsequent uses but causes longer load times on first launch. his also improves security of the sim and portability of projects across PC / Consoles. In case of issues, only the WASM crashes instead of the rest of the sim along side with it. This is why the sim and some functions may continue to work, however other systems and displays that use WASM on the aircraft become unresponsive or "freeze" in place with a red warning screen. So what to do in case of WASM crash?Do not close the sim/restart flight immediately Verify the WASM error message & crash LVARs Report the WASM error message & crash LVARs with reproduction steps using the guide below. Verify WASM Crash in SimStep 1. Enable Developer Mode FS24 Settings > General > Advanced Options FS20 Options > General Options > Developers Step 2. Enable the Console by pressing "~" key on your keyboard or using the Dev Toolbar at the top of the screen Step 3. Filter the Console by ❌Error messages only by clicking on ⚠️Warning and ℹ️Messages to disable them (remove blue box border around them). Step 4. Type 'WASM' in the search box. Find the WASM Error and Copy the message. Also take a screenshot of this console window for making a report. Step 5. Check the new CRASH LVARs via the Behaviours Menu. Also take a screenshot of this for making a report. Accessing Behaviours Menu FS24 Via the DevMode toolbar at the top, select Tools > Behaviours and navigate to the Variables tab. Uncheck "Only Show Variables get/set....". Type 'CRASH' in the search box and expand their name to display the values. Report WASM Crash on ForumStep 6. Paste the WASM Error message, screenshot of the Console and INI_CRASH LVARs obtained in Step 4 and Step 5 above into a forum post/discord message/ support ticket WASM Crash Report. Step 7. Take note of what you pressed or things you did, just before you noticed this crash happen. Step 8. Verify if you are able to repeat the crash by following those same steps. Step 9. Please provide the following information Aircraft: A300 PW Freighter Simulator: FS2024 Navdata Method: SIM DEFAULT or NAVIGRAPH BASE OFP: Include a PDF of your Operational Flightplan (OFP) if related to FMS/Route Procedures crashes WASM Error: The error you copied in Step 4 above Crash Variables: The variables you screenshotted in Step 5 above Specs: CPU, GPU and RAM of your system. Step 10. Include on your report a Screenshot / Video showing what you pressed/did just before the crash happened to give us more clues. Screenshot of the Crash Variables Steps on how to reproduce the crash so that we can try ourselves with debugging tools to identify the cause of crash. These types of WASM crashes are heavily dependent on the actions taken just before the issue occurs. Detailed reports of the exact steps leading up to the crash are extremely helpful, as if we’re able to reproduce the issue internally using the same sequence, our team can investigate, debug, and resolve it much more effectively.

LVARS for wiper switches not working
Try these: L:OVH_CPT_WIPER and L:OVH_FO_WIPER 0 = OFF, 1 = SLOW, 2 = FAST I dont have Axis and Ohs but checked via SPAD and both seem to be working. Yes they do work. The DEACT sticker is referring to the rain repellent switches, not the wipers themselves. Their clickspot however is currently affected by a platform level bug since SU5 beta that incorrectly scales the clickspots of certain types of XML interactions. The same was reported on A310 and taken by Asobo as a sim bug - basically the click spot boundaries have become too small / scale incorrectly with zoom levels, resolutions etc. In these instances the clickspot will always be exactly at the center of the switch. Move closer or zoom in if you're having troubles for the time being. You can confirm this by enabling Developer Mode > Tools > Behaviours > Debug > Interactions. You'll note that the interaction shows, and works as intended but the hitbox seemingly de-scales wrongly when the debug is disabled.

INS not aligning from cold and dark
The display map will show at position 0,0 until Alignment is completed , AND MSU Mode Select knob is set to NAV, AND Execution of TK CHG in AUTO or MNL mode from 00 to 01. All of these are necessary to initialize the system. You can then re-center the map to your actual position by clicking the aircraft icon. Because when you spawn on the runway, it automatically aligns the INS to your present position. The map in the center is an INS DISPLAY MAP, its driven by coordinates from INS1, 2 or 3 respectively. Its not a GPS map that is always aware of your position. So when you spawn at a gate, cold and dark, it places the purple dot at 0,0 as it has no known position until the alignment and initialization process is completed as per above.

Idle descent EPR above 1
Yes the physical probe equipment on the engine may be the similar, and what they can physically measure will be equivalent but the computers that process this data before being shown to the flight crew are nowhere near the same. As far as the Tristar is concerned, all the available resources show that it cannot and will not show any indications lower than 1.0. Even if the actual pressure maybe lower than that, it will remain at 1.0 indicated at the very lowest. That being said, descent FLT IDLE readings are typically around 1.05-1.15 range depending on atmospheric conditions so I don't see any cause for alarm.

Idle descent EPR above 1
Hi, No even at IDLE when stationary, a running engine can't give an EPR below 1.0 - which indicates that the total exhaust pressure precisely matches the ambient intake pressure. A flight idle of ~1.100 is pretty typical.

Above 60 kts, tiller and nosewheel operation inhibited, which is most likely what you're experiencing. Any rudder axis input above 60 kts will only move the rudder. Tiller (Nosewheel Steering) Axis will not be operational. In v1.0.7 there is an Flight Model update coming to give more effectiveness to rudder alone but the rest appears to be by design and not a result of any hydraulics. Please verify against the 60kts threshold for what you're experiencing. - Honeycomb Bravo & SPAD.neXt - TriStar throttle lever resets to idle when physical lever not moving
